Transaction bc8dfbaaa472611ba79f868886fbbecf383ffa9972348e89a9e776e495d38999
1 Input
1 Output
-
bc8dfbaaa472611ba79f868886fbbecf383ffa9972348e89a9e776e495d38999:0
- value
- 26249100
- script pubkey
- OP_0 OP_PUSHBYTES_20 9e21d9f66900596b36be4d5ca0d471fe124c9d8d
- address
- bc1qncsananfqpvkkd47f4w2p4r3lcfye8vdnkaw6h